What are the zeros for the quadratic equation 2x2 - 9x-5 = 0?

Answer:

x = 5 or x = - 1/2

Step-by-step explanation:

2x² - 9x-5 = 0

(x -5) (2x + 1) = 0

x = 5 or x = - 1/2
